Rumours have been circulating for days that things could be on the rocks for Molly-Mae Hague and Tommy Fury - and now it appears that former Love Island star has added fuel to the fire. While 25 year old Tommy is 3,000 miles away in Dubai, it appears that Molly-Mae, 24, has decided to spend some time at her sister Zoe's house.
Taking to Instagram, Molly posted an adorable picture of herself snuggled up with one year old daughter Bambi - who she shares with Tommy - and another of them looking at something on her phone together.
The YouTube star then took a selfie in the mirror while modelling some cute gym wear - but her engagement ring was nowhere to be seen on her ring finger.
She told her 7.8million Instagram followers: "Rainy afternoon with the [princess emoji]." OK! have previously reached out to Molly-Mae and Tommy's reps for comments on the rumours.
Tommy, noticeably absent, is currently in Dubai where he is gearing up to support his big brother Tyson ahead of a huge fight. But the Love Island sweethearts, who've been an item since their 2019 stint on the show, have sparked breakup rumours after a noticeable social media silence.
First of all, Molly-Mae's absence from Tommy's birthday celebrations on Instagram was a huge departure from her usual love-filled posts.
Then, when Tommy has took to Instagram to share snaps from Dubai, Molly-Mae was didn't comment. Molly-Mae did, however, post footage from her own luxurious Dubai getaway at Atlantis, The Royal.
She brought baby Bambi on the trip, with the little one taking her first steps. The couple's followers now appear to be on high alert and have picked up on the pair's recent lack of public affection.
